Enterprise console management for MAC OS?

I'm running enterprise console version 5.2.1 R2. Client software is Sophos Endpoint Security and Control version 10.3. I have been able to install the MAC client successfully. But I am not able to manage the MACs on the enterprise console. When we purchased Sophos, we were told it can run on both PCs and MACs. But wasn't told to us, is that it does not support the policies. I got this information from sophos support. I am angry that we were not given these specifics prior to the purchase. Has anyone had any success using the enterprise console and managing macs? What good does it do to bother installing sophos on the MACs then? 

Following is a list of policies we do not support on Mac OS X:
Firewall
NAC
Application Control
Data Control
Device Control (will come with v9.1)
Full Disk Encryption
Tamper Protection (will come with v9.1)
Patch
Web Control

  • ruckus- Our firewall is a Sophos UTM and  we are absolutely blocking specific web sites on the UTM as well as content filtering. Until the very recent 9.2 firmware upgrade on the UTM, it was not able to block https websites. We have a problem with students able to get to facebook and youtube https websites. But I have been able to block them, (only on windows clients), on the sophos AV client installed via the policy applied to that computer group from the enterprise console. We also use the sophos client to block the ultrasurf app that students have been able to use via their thumb drive. The UTM does not allow us to block that app. Another example is vine.co. This is a social media website out of Columbia. The UTM can not block it, but the sophos client can.
